Get PriceSep 10 2002 · Graphite is a distinct material as it displays the properties of both a metal and a non-metal. Although graphite is flexible it is not elastic and has high electrical and thermal conductivity. It is also chemically inert and highly refractory. Get PriceIn 1951 General Electric (GE) launched Project Superpressure. In this experiment GE attempted to create diamonds from graphite by applying massive amounts of pressure and heat in machines called diamond presses. When the diamond presses failed to produce diamonds GE went back to the drawing board using a meteorite for inspiration.

Get PriceThe effect of mechanical grinding on the electrochemical properties of P100 and P75 fibers and natural graphite UF4 was studied. The electrochemical experiments were conducted in the NaClO 4 –ethylene carbonate (EC) electrolyte. Graphite did not allow significant sodium intercalation intrinsically but P100 and P75 fibers which display lower graphitization level lead to richer compounds.

Get Price4 PROPERTIES AND CHARACTERISTICS OF GRAPHITE POCO GRAPHITE INC. STRUCTURE Thermodynamically graphite at atmospheric pressure is the more stable form of carbon. Diamond is trans-formed to graphite above 1500°C (Figure 1-4). The structure of graphite consists of a succession of layers parallel to the basal plane of hexagonally linked carbon atoms.
